The Transformative Impact of Wireless Technology on Keynote Speaking

Wireless technology transforms communication, collaboration, and information consumption, enhancing keynote speaking and enabling more engaging, interactive presentations. Future developments are expected to be even more innovative.
FREMONT, CA: Wireless technology has transformed communication, connectivity, and information consumption, extending its impact beyond personal devices. Professional contexts, such as keynote speaking, have reshaped how presenters engage with audiences and deliver their messages effectively.
Enhanced audience engagement has significantly evolved with the integration of wireless technology. Presenters can now incorporate interactive elements such as audience response systems and live polling, allowing them to gauge real-time feedback and adjust their content dynamically for a more engaging experience. Seamlessly integrating multimedia elements, including videos, animations, and images, enhances visual appeal and reinforces critical points, making presentations more compelling. Furthermore, wireless connectivity enables speakers to leverage social media by encouraging audience interaction through hashtags or live tweeting, extending their reach beyond the event.
Wireless technology also offers increased flexibility and mobility for speakers. Devices like wireless clickers or remotes free presenters from the confines of a podium, allowing them to move freely across the stage, utilize body language more effectively, and better connect with their audience. Wireless microphones, without cumbersome cables, enhance mobility and minimize technical challenges. Additionally, wireless technology allows for remote access and control of presentation materials from mobile devices or laptops, allowing speakers to manage their presentations from anywhere, making it particularly useful for last-minute changes or troubleshooting.
Additional benefits include improved efficiency and productivity. Wireless solutions enable paperless presentations, reducing the need for physical handouts, lowering costs, and minimizing environmental impact. With real-time updates, speakers can keep their content relevant and up-to-date throughout the event. Moreover, the simplified setup and breakdown of wireless equipment save time and effort for both presenters and event organizers, streamlining the overall process.
The rise of hybrid events and virtual presentations has been one of the most notable trends in the aftermath of COVID-19, with wireless technology playing a pivotal role in their success. Wireless devices have enabled seamless remote participation, allowing speakers to connect with global audiences and deliver keynote addresses without needing physical travel. Additionally, wireless technology has enhanced interactivity by enabling live Q&A sessions, polls, and chat functions, fostering greater participant engagement. It also supports data collection, offering insights into audience behavior, such as viewership and attention levels, which can be used to refine future presentations.
Advancements in wireless technology are set to transform keynote further speaking. Augmented Reality (AR) and Virtual Reality (VR) hold the potential to create immersive, engaging experiences by placing audiences in virtual environments or simulating real-world scenarios. AI tools can analyze audience data to offer personalized recommendations, helping speakers tailor their presentations to the specific interests of their audience. Moreover, the continued rollout of 5G networks promises faster, more reliable connections, enabling even more sophisticated features and applications in keynote speaking.
Wireless technology has significantly transformed keynote speaking by enabling speakers to deliver more interactive and impactful presentations. It has become an essential tool for today's public speakers through enhanced audience engagement, greater flexibility and mobility, and improved efficiency.
